Recent Whale Sightings Internet Mapping Site
CLIENT: Large Whale Take Reduction Program, Maine Dept. of Marine Resources
SOFTWARE: ArcIMS
URL: http://megisims.state.me.us/whalesightings

BACKGROUND: The Maine Large Whale Take Reduction Program is responsible for developing strategies to limit whale mortality due to fishing gear entanglements in Maine's coastal waters. One way to mitigate conflicts between whales and gear is to provide fishermen with accurate, up-to-date information on whale sightings. When fishermen know where concentrations of whales are they can take steps, such as moving gear, to reduce the chances of a whale entanglement. The question is "How to cost-effectively inform fisherman about current sightings?"

Screenshot of Whale Sightings mapping site
SOLUTION: The Whale Sighting Page is designed to display historical and contemporary locations of Right whales and other species in state and federal waters off coastal Maine. The site provides coordinates and other information such as the number and behavior of whales, which is reported by a variety of observers including whale watch boats, harbor pilots, fishermen and ferry boat captains. Fishermen can quickly get a detailed view of specific fishing zones they frequent. The Whale Sighting Page is popular not only with fishermen but the general public and is helping to facilitate awareness of the distribution of whales. The data gathered will aid in the development of future management options to reduce conflicts between fisheries and whales.
